We'd like to purchase a complete cast iron (Lodge) outdoor cookware set for a large family of 8 that does a lot of camping/outdoor adventures yet can't afford this themselves... I'm not sure exactly what they would need. With so many, would they need a couple of different sizes of skillet and/or dutch oven? Etc.. ??

Look on Ebay, Type in Wenezl 1887. There is a kit that includes:
1. DUTCH OVEN 6 qt. capacity, Heavy-duty bail handle with center notch, also trivet included.
2. SKILLET SET – 2 pieces, set includes 10-1/2″ and 12″ skillets. Right & Left puor spouts.
3. GRIDDLE, 20″ long x 9″ wide. Reversible – griddle side and broiler side. Double handles.
4. LID LIFTER, Durable lid/pot lifter handle.

For sure a large dutch oven.I have one and the lid makes a great skillet to fry eggs and such in.A large skillet would be next.Lodge is a very good brand.It is kind of you to purchase them a set.Try Walmart or a camping store…
Oshman’s has a nice set just like you are describing. But, I would think if it’s a large family, the dutch oven would be the best place to start. My friend just bought one off of e-bay that was 8.5 quarts, with a flat bottom and wire handle…shipped to his door, it was only around $45 or less. It even had a lid that would hold coals in case you were cooking over an open fire, and it had a steamer basket with it also. We were really impressed b/c they shipped it immediately. The brand was some name that had to do with cajuns or bayou cooking or something, but it was plenty heavy and thick.
I just can’t help but think that with 8 family members, the larger, the better. You may want to see about investing in an even larger pot than 8.5 quarts.
